In the recent interview with S-Cawaii magazine, Jaejong revealed that he listens to T-Pain when he wants to relax. "The lyrics are a mixture of many languages such as English and Spanish, and I like the rhythm of his rap." While it's not unreasonable of ol' Visual Shock to like T-Pain, it is unexpected. Many fans have expressed their surprise, considering how different it is from what Jaejoong performs in DBSK. Among other things.
